What is a Phase 1 Environmental Site Assessment?
A Phase 1 ESA is a process used to identify potential environmental contaminants on a property. It involves a thorough investigation of the property’s historical and current usage, which includes reviewing records, site visits, interviews, and inspections. The main goal is to evaluate any risk associated with potential environmental hazards, ensuring investors and stakeholders have a clear understanding of the property's condition.
1. Real Estate Industry
The real estate sector is one of the most impacted by environmental issues. Whether buying, selling, or developing a property, stakeholders need to be aware of any environmental liabilities. Here’s how the real estate industry benefits from fast turnaround environmental site assessments:
Informed Decision-Making: Investors and developers can make better decisions, mitigating risks associated with environmental issues.
Loan Approval: Lenders often require ESAs before approving mortgages or loans for commercial properties.
Property Value: Identifying environmental problems early can prevent costly challenges that may affect property value.
2. Construction Industry
In the construction industry, understanding the environmental integrity of a site is critical before breaking ground. Fast Phase 1 ESAs can help construction firms:
Avoid Liability: By uncovering environmental hazards early, firms can avoid liabilities during the construction process.
Regulatory Compliance: Construction companies must meet stringent regulations; having an ESA can expedite this compliance.

7. Banking and Financial Services
Financial institutions play a crucial role in property transactions. Here’s how they benefit from Phase 1 ESAs:
Valuation Support: Accurate assessments help banks determine the value and risk associated with properties.
Credit Risk Evaluation: These assessments enable lenders to assess potential environmental liabilities before issuing loans.
